If your Livoo Air Conditioner is leaking water, it's likely that the bottom tray is full. Turn off the unit and drain the condensate water.

Why is my Livoo Air Conditioner making so much noise?
Your Livoo Air Conditioner could be making excessive noise due to two main reasons. First, the ground may not be level or flat; if possible, place the unit on a flat, level surface. Second, the air filter might be blocked by dust; clean the air filter.
What to do if my Livoo DOM415 isn't cooling properly?
If your Livoo Air Conditioner is not cooling effectively, several factors could be responsible. Check if the air filter is blocked by dust and clean it if necessary. Make sure that the air inlet or outlet is not obstructed and remove any blockage. Ensure that the doors and windows are closed. If the room is very hot, allow extra time for the unit to remove stored heat from the walls, ceiling, floor and furniture. In case the cooling capacity is insufficient or the room is too big, reconfirm the required cooling capacity with your dealer.
Why does my Livoo DOM415 turn off immediately?
Your Livoo Air Conditioner might be turning off immediately because, in cooling mode, the room temperature is lower than the set temperature; in this case, set a new temperature. Another possible reason is that the exhaust duct is blocked or not installed properly; turn off the unit and correctly install or clean the exhaust duct.
How to fix a Livoo DOM415 that won't turn on?
If your Livoo Air Conditioner isn't starting, it could be due to error code «E4». Turn off the unit and drain the condensate water. Alternatively, the power supply might not be working; check the power cable.
